i love Octopus and the tracker tariff but i think i'm done "shifting" usage. been on the tariff a year now and iv'e had averaged Gas a couple of times due to "missing data", this week for the 1st time i even have an entire missing day of usage in the octopus app, Tuesday doesn't exist.
more importantly looking back its been the same with electric a couple of times, it was last my latest bill that prompted the check back as i'd specifically "shifted" to use very cheap days but the bill was averaged due to 3 missing half hour readings.
more than happy with the averaged rate but there's no point in shifting unless convenient anyway.
